You shouldn't need to hold down the button at all. Just put the cart in your console. If a Rom is already loaded, you may not get blue light at all when inserting. I just switch the game from the main 3ds dashboard by pressing the blue button once. When selecting a new game, the light will stay solid for a few seconds the flash briefly then go off while the new game loads into the dashboard. Be sure all the roms you are loading are for the same region as your console.

So to conclude Kingston 8Gb 4 hc didnt work (no errors found).. and kingston 16gb did work.
Note too .. i was using the internal laptop sd slot w sd adapter with the 8gb (didnt work) whereas the 16gb I did thru the usb port and a usb2.0 adapter.
Going to add a few more roms to double confirm.
[Confirmed] Like others it boiled down to an incompatible sd card. I retried the steps with the 8gb card and what worked with the 16gb card didnt work with the original 8gb. I will return the card to the vendor as it sounds like others had similar problems.
